4th Annual Conscious Business Symposium in Los Angeles
Los Angeles, California (PRWEB) January 28, 2008 -- business leaders and experts come together to share how to overcome personal roadblocks and achieve greater success during this all day symposium, held within the Conscious Life Expo held at the LAX Hilton from February 8-10.
Speakers include Monique Guild, professional business intuitive and director of the Symposium. Monique will demonstrate how to identify emotional and mental blockages and make the breakthroughs that create success, and will be interviewing the other speakers. The event Emcee is Dr. Nita Vallens, clinical psychologist and host of the famous Inner Vision radio show on KPFK radio in Los Angeles.
Steven S. Sadleir, Director of the Self Awareness Institute and Meditation Master, will lead the symposium with a meditation technique used to tap into the source of inspiration, drive and purpose and provide a means of dealing with change, stress and the challenges facing entrepreneurs and executives. Joe Dispenza, D.C. best known from the hit movie What the Bleep Do We Know will be sharing his story of overcoming serious physical injury. Matthew Ferry leading coach to some of the most successful business leaders and Director of the Academy of Influence will be sharing his secrets for breaking through limiting beliefs and fear.
Other speakers include: Jay Levin, founder and CEO of LA Weekly, who will speak on the secrets to his success. Mark Schulman, drummer for Pink, Velvet Revolver and Billy Idol, provides a team building exercise and talks about communication skills. Patsy Pease, Emmy nominated actress and soap opera star provides the inspiration to overcome abuse and injury and find success and Nelson Davis, television producer of Making It Minority Success Stories will be sharing how anyone can be successful.
